Obituary of Carroll Lee Myers

Carroll “Carl” Lee Myers “, age 74, of Las Vegas, Nevada, passed away on January 13,2015 with his family by his side. Carl was born on November 26th , 1940, in Martins Ferry, Ohio to Carl and Pauline Myers. He graduated in 1960 from Washington-Bloomfield High School, Ohio. He proudly served in the US Army from 1960 to 1963 where he served time in Germany. He then enlisted in the US Air Force from 1965 to 1977 where he was in equipment operator and instructor. During his time in the Air Force Carl supervised and trained over 6,000 Air Force personnel at disaster preparedness schools. During his Vietnam tour of duty he supervised combat teams during active duty. He received five letters of commendation and fourteen ribbons during his military career. He also served in Korea and the Vietnam war during his time in the Air Force. His only child Wendy was born March 26th, 1976 in Jeonju, South Korea where Carl was stationed at the time and moved with her mother and father to the United States. After leaving the Military Carl worked as a corrections Officer in Arizona, San Diego, Corona, and Crescent City, CA. Carl married Doris Barber, the love of his life and soul mate on June 4th , 1990. They traveled and explored several places before making their home in Las Vegas, Nevada. He worked as a Security Guard in Las Vegas until he retired in 2010. Carl enjoyed working in the yard, that he and Doris spent countless hours of working on and adding too. One of his favorite hobbies was carving and painting wood figurines for an entire collection of ox, horses, cowboys and Indians. He is preceded in death by his father, Carl Myers, his mother Pauline, and his only brother Richard Myers. On a more personal level he is survived by his loving wife Doris Myers, his daughter Wendy Lau, her husband Benjamin, and their children Connor and Claire; eight stepchildren: Tyrone, Wayne, Robert, Steve, Debra, Barbra, Jackie, and Seri, along with many step grandchildren and step great grandchildren. Carl was a wonderful husband and father and will sorely be missed by his family and friends. Carl will be laid to rest with Military Honors on Monday, February 2nd , 2015 at 1:30 pm at Miramar Cemetery in San Diego, CA under the direction of Kraft Sussman Funeral Services.
